Full-time Transaction Coordinator:

We are seeking a highly skilled Transaction Coordinator to manage and oversee all aspects of high-end real estate transactions for a world-class brokerage. This role requires independent judgment, strategic coordination, and proactive decision-making to ensure seamless experiences for clients, agents, and thirdparty partners.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Oversee and manage all stages of seller and buyer transactions, ensuring timely and accurate processing from listing to closing.
  • Apply independent judgment in contract administration, including review, preparation, and compliance with Utah real estate laws and company policies.
  • Coordinate and maintain professional relationships with third-party vendors, including title/escrow, mortgage, and appraisal companies, making decisions to optimize transaction flow and client satisfaction. Evaluate and resolve transaction issues, delays, or discrepancies, exercising discretion on matters affecting business operations and client outcomes.
  • Maintain and organize all documentation required for broker file compliance and audit readiness.
  • Collaborate with agents to develop strategic plans for transaction management and client communications.
  • Proactively communicate with clients, agents, and vendors to anticipate needs and prevent potential transaction obstacles.
  • Implement and refine company best practices for contracts, earnest money handling, and transaction processing.
  • Utilize multiple platforms and technology systems to streamline operations and maintain accurate records.
  • May be assigned to other duties as needed.

Qualifications:

  • Active Utah Real Estate License or willingness to actively pursue and obtain licensure required.
  • Demonstrated ability to exercise independent judgment and decision-making in real estate transactions.
  • Strong knowledge of contract administration and compliance requirements.
  • Exceptional organizational, problem-solving, and strategic planning skills.
  • Professional communication and relationship management skills.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, high-volume environment while managing multiple priorities.

Competencies:

  • Strategic coordination of business operations and transaction processes.
  • Proactive identification and resolution of issues with significant impact on transactions or client satisfaction.
  • Strong discretion and independent judgment in executing responsibilities

Compensation:

The salary range for this position is $55,000–$60,000 annually. Actual compensation will be determined based on experience, qualifications, and licensure. Candidates with significant relevant experience and active, unrestricted licensure may be considered for a higher salary within or above the stated range.
